Hair Styling Lotion Application Techniques

So, you’ve got your perfect hair styling lotion picked out – amazing! But simply slapping it on won’t necessarily give you the red-carpet results you’re dreaming of. How you apply it makes all the difference. Think of it like painting; the right technique is crucial for a masterpiece. First, make sure your hair is damp, not soaking wet. Excess water will dilute the lotion and diminish its hold.

Next, focus on even distribution. Start with a small amount of lotion in your palms and rub them together to warm it up. This helps the product spread more easily and avoids concentrated blobs in one spot. Begin applying from the roots, working your way down to the ends. This ensures you get volume at the base and control throughout the strands.

For extra volume, try applying the lotion upside down, focusing on the roots. This helps lift the hair away from the scalp as it dries. You can then flip your head back up and style as usual. Conversely, if you’re aiming for sleekness, use a fine-tooth comb to distribute the lotion evenly, smoothing down any flyaways.

Don’t be afraid to experiment to find what works best for your hair type and desired style. Some people prefer applying lotion in sections for more precision, while others like a quick, all-over application. The key is to start with a small amount and add more as needed, avoiding product buildup.

Comparing Hair Styling Lotion Ingredients

Ever squinted at the back of a hair product and felt like you were reading a foreign language? Understanding the ingredients in your hair styling lotion can empower you to make informed choices that benefit your hair’s health and appearance. It’s like knowing what’s in your food – you want to be sure you’re feeding your hair the right stuff! Look out for hydrating ingredients, like aloe vera or shea butter.

Different ingredients cater to different hair needs. For example, if you have dry or damaged hair, look for lotions containing moisturizing agents like glycerin or panthenol. These ingredients attract and retain moisture, leaving your hair feeling soft and hydrated. On the other hand, if you have oily hair, you might want to avoid heavy oils or butters that can weigh it down and make it look greasy.

Ingredients like polymers provide hold and control, helping your style stay in place. However, some polymers can be drying or cause buildup over time. Look for water-soluble polymers that are easier to wash out and less likely to leave residue. Natural ingredients like botanical extracts and essential oils can also offer benefits, adding shine, promoting scalp health, and providing a pleasant scent.

Always be mindful of ingredients you might be sensitive to. Performing a patch test before applying the lotion all over your hair is always a good idea, especially if you have sensitive skin or allergies. Simply apply a small amount of the lotion to a discreet area, like behind your ear, and wait 24 hours to see if any irritation occurs.

Troubleshooting Common Hair Styling Lotion Issues

Sometimes, even with the best hair styling lotion, things can go awry. Maybe your hair is feeling sticky, or your style is just not holding. Don’t throw in the towel just yet! Most common issues have simple solutions. Think of it like baking; even the best recipe can have hiccups, but a little tweaking can save the day. If your hair feels sticky after applying lotion, you’re likely using too much product.

One common problem is product buildup, which can make your hair feel heavy, greasy, and dull. To combat this, use a clarifying shampoo once or twice a week to remove any residue. You can also try using a smaller amount of lotion or diluting it with water before applying it to your hair. Alternatively, you might be using a lotion that’s too heavy for your hair type. Consider switching to a lighter formula or a different type of styling product altogether.

Another issue is a lack of hold. If your style is falling flat, you might need a stronger-hold lotion or to use the lotion in combination with other styling products, such as hairspray. Make sure you’re applying the lotion correctly, focusing on the roots for volume and the ends for control. You might also want to try using a different application technique, such as applying the lotion to dry hair instead of damp hair.

Frizz is a common complaint, especially in humid weather. To combat frizz, look for lotions that contain anti-humidity ingredients, such as silicones or polymers. Apply the lotion to damp hair and avoid touching your hair as it dries, as this can disrupt the cuticle and cause frizz. You can also try using a smoothing serum or hair oil to tame any flyaways. Experiment with different products and techniques to find what works best for your hair in different weather conditions.

How do I use a styling lotion? Do I apply it to wet or dry hair?

Generally, styling lotions are best applied to damp, towel-dried hair. After washing and conditioning your hair, gently squeeze out any excess water with a towel. Then, take a small amount of the lotion (start small, you can always add more!) and rub it between your palms. This helps to evenly distribute the product.

Next, apply the lotion to your hair, focusing on the mid-lengths and ends. Avoid applying it directly to your roots, as this can weigh your hair down and make it look greasy. Comb through your hair to ensure the lotion is evenly distributed, and then style as usual. Some lotions can also be used on dry hair to tame flyaways or refresh your style throughout the day, but damp application is usually more effective for overall styling.

I have curly hair. Will a styling lotion help define my curls, or will it just make them frizzy?

Absolutely, styling lotions can be fantastic for defining and enhancing curls! The key is to find a lotion that’s specifically designed for curly hair. Look for products that are described as “curl defining,” “frizz-controlling,” or “hydrating.” These lotions often contain ingredients that help to clump your curls together and create a more defined, bouncy look.

For the best results, apply the lotion to very wet hair after washing and conditioning. Use the “praying hands” method, smoothing the lotion down the length of your hair between your palms. Then, scrunch your hair upwards to encourage curl formation. You can then air dry or diffuse your hair for defined, frizz-free curls. Experiment with different application techniques to see what works best for your specific curl pattern!

Are there any ingredients I should avoid in a hair styling lotion?

That’s a great question – being aware of ingredients is always a good idea! Some ingredients to watch out for, especially if you have sensitive skin or specific hair concerns, are sulfates, parabens, and alcohol. Sulfates can be harsh and drying, especially for color-treated or dry hair. Parabens are preservatives that some people prefer to avoid due to potential health concerns. And alcohol, particularly high up on the ingredient list, can strip your hair of moisture.

It’s also a good idea to be mindful of silicones, especially if you’re following a “no-poo” or low-shampoo routine. While silicones can create a smooth, shiny look, they can also build up on your hair over time, leading to dryness and product buildup. If you do use a lotion with silicones, make sure to use a clarifying shampoo occasionally to remove any residue.
